You can buy a brand new one modified by the same people who did the Clark planers at Atlantic Surfoam in Melbourne. I'd be wary of used ones because someone may have cooked the bearing seats.

Take care of the planer (don't overheat the bearings, change them at first sign of wear), and it'll last you for thousands of boards.
